
RENO, Nev. — Nevada Women’s Fund (NWF) is thrilled to present their premier shopping and socializing event, Power of the Purse, on Friday, Nov. 17, 2023 from 5 to 9 p.m. at the Downtown Reno Ballroom. The NWF is seeking event sponsors and local vendors to help continue the annual tradition of sipping, shopping and supporting the organization’s mission to empower achievement in women and families.
The event can accommodate more than 40 local vendors, who will have access to nearly 1,000 guests at the highly anticipated “girls night out.” A kick off to the holiday season, vendors can showcase a wide range of wares, including artisan jewelry, handcrafted art pieces, home decor, clothing and accessories, children’s items, health and beauty products and much more.
“This year we are expanding the number of vendors to create an improved experience for vendors and shoppers alike,” said Marge Millar, NWF Director of Operations and Events. “We carefully select our vendors through an application process to provide a wider variety of products, and thereby give each vendor a greater share of the customer base.”
Booth spaces start at $150 and applications are due by Sept. 15.
In addition to local vendors, Power of the Purse is made possible through contributions by generous sponsors. Event sponsorships range from $1,000–$2,500 and include VIP tickets and extensive marketing opportunities prior to and during the event that provide access to the NWF’s legacy of local supporters.
“Power of the Purse has become a holiday tradition in Northern Nevada that we as an organization love to host each year,” said Ila Achtabowski, NWF President and CEO. “Not only does the money go to support a great cause, it’s an opportunity for the Nevada Women’s Fund to share our mission with an audience we might not otherwise reach.”

About the Nevada Women’s Fund
Established in 1982, Nevada Women’s Fund (NWF) was formed to empower achievement in Northern Nevada women and families. The Nevada Women’s Fund is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ization, dedicated to strengthening our community by empowering women to uplift their lives and those of their families through education and career advancement. Over 40 years, NWF has awarded more than 9.4 million to Northern Nevada women, families and non-profit community organizations. Visit NevadaWomensFund.org for more information.
